Explanation and Etymology - (後者) kousha

後者 (kousha) is a Japanese word meaning "the last" or "the later". It is composed of the kanji 後 (ko), which means "after" or "later", and 者 (sha), which means "person" or "individual". The word is often used in comparison or contrast contexts, indicating that something is last or later in relation to something else. For example, in a list of options, the option "後者" would be last or later than the other options.
